Garage Door Opener
If the opener is straining, the problem is almost never the opener. A heavy door, tired springs, or a cedar-pollen-covered sensor makes the opener work too hard. Why Austin’s Climate & Housing Affect Garage Door
Here is something most national garage door companies don’t tell you, and it’s specific to Austin: the city’s construction boom from roughly 2010 to 2022 flooded neighborhoods like Circle C Ranch, Avery Ranch, Mueller, and the Southeast Austin corridor with builder-grade torsion spring systems. Those springs were rated for about 10,000 cycles, and in Austin they cycle more than the manufacturer assumed because we drive everywhere, all the time. Now they are entering their first major failure window all at once. On top of that, Austin averages more than 90 days a year above 90°F, and a dark, south- or west-facing uninsulated garage interior regularly hits 130 to 150°F in a 100-degree stretch. That heat liquefies and burns off factory-applied spring grease, so springs wear faster and snap. It also fries opener logic boards and capacitors far sooner than milder Texas markets.
Then there is the cedar. Austin’s mountain cedar pollen season, December through February, is one of the most intense in the country. The pollen settles directly on photo-eye sensor lenses and causes persistent false-obstruction errors that make doors refuse to close. We clean and realign safety sensors as a first diagnostic step on most winter service calls because a huge share of “my opener stopped working” calls in January trace back to Ashe juniper pollen, not a failed component. And Austin’s expansive black clay soils shift enough to throw garage door frames and headers out of plumb, which means a lot of our calls need track and frame realignment beyond a simple spring or opener swap. Pricing for Garage Door in Austin
Upfront pricing is what we do. You get a number on the phone, and that number doesn’t change when Otto gets there. Here are honest ranges for common Austin service calls, and every job is quoted and agreed before any work starts:
- Broken torsion spring replacement: $180 to $340 depending on spring size and door weight
- Broken extension spring replacement: $140 to $220
- Opener capacitor or logic board replacement: $90 to $250, depending on brand and age
- Track realignment and frame adjustment: $120 to $280
- Safety sensor cleaning and realignment: $65 to $110
- Full new door installation with opener: $1,200 to $3,800, measured and quoted free

In Austin, the most common winter culprit is mountain cedar pollen coating the photo-eye safety sensors. The door reads it as an obstruction and refuses to close. We clean and realign the sensors as a first step before replacing anything. If a cold snap or ice event is involved, frozen or binding hardware is another frequent cause.
